Buyer guide for Cat Trees
Cat trees provide a dedicated space for your cats to climb, scratch, and relax. Here are some important factors to consider when purchasing a cat tree.Size
- Ensure the cat tree fits the available space in your home.
- Taller trees offer more climbing opportunities.
- Compact designs are ideal for smaller areas.
Materials
- Choose sturdy materials like wood or heavy-duty plastic.
- Sisal rope is excellent for scratching posts.
- Soft fabric coverings provide comfort for lounging.
Stability
- A wide base ensures the tree wont tip over.
- Check for reinforced joints and secure fastenings.
- Wall-mounted options can provide additional stability.
Features
- Multiple platforms and perches offer various resting spots.
- Enclosed spaces provide a sense of security.
- Integrated toys and hanging ropes can keep your cat entertained.
Ease of Assembly
- Look for cat trees that come with clear instructions and all necessary tools.
- Pre-assembled options can save time and effort.
- Ensure all parts fit together securely to avoid wobbling.
Maintenance
- Removable and washable covers make cleaning easier.
- Regularly check for wear and tear, especially on scratching posts.
- Replace worn-out parts to maintain the trees safety and appeal.

How to maintain Cat Trees
Proper maintenance of cat trees is crucial for ensuring they remain a safe and enjoyable space for your feline companions. Regular upkeep will extend the life of the tree and keep your cats content.Cleaning
- Vacuum the surfaces weekly to remove hair and dirt.
- Use a mild detergent to clean any stains.
- Disinfect the tree periodically to keep it hygienic.
Inspection
- Regularly check for any loose parts and tighten them.
- Examine the scratching posts for signs of wear.
- Ensure all platforms are securely attached.
Repair
- Replace any damaged sisal rope.
- Reattach any loose fabric or carpeting.
- Repair or replace any broken components promptly.
Placement
- Position the cat tree in a quiet area.
- Avoid placing it near windows with direct sunlight.
- Ensure it is in a location where your cat feels secure.
Training
- Use treats or toys to encourage your cat to use the tree.
- Reward your cat for using the tree.
- Redirect your cat to the tree if they scratch other furniture.
Safety
- Check for any sharp edges or splinters regularly.
- Ensure the tree is stable and does not wobble.
- Replace the tree if it becomes too worn or unstable.
